Bibliography
- Courting Disasters and Other Strange Affinities (1991 collection)
- "Unmasking" (1992 novella) (World Fantasy Award Finalist)
- Child of an Ancient City (with Tad Williams) (1992 novel)
- The Thread That Binds the Bones (winner of the Bram Stoker Award for First Novel) (1993 novel)
- "Skeleton Key" (1993 novelette) (Nebula Award Finalist)
- "Haunted Humans" (1994 novella) (Nebula Award Finalist)
- The Silent Strength of Stones (1995 novel) (Nebula Award and World Fantasy Award Finalist) (1995)
- "Home for Christmas" (1995 novella) (World Fantasy Award Finalist)
- Body Switchers from Outer Space (1996 novel) (#14 in R. L. Stine's "Ghosts of Fear Street" series)
- A Red Heart of Memories (World Fantasy Award Finalist) (1999 novel)
- Past the Size of Dreaming (2001 novel)
- A Fistful of Sky (2002 novel)
- Time Travelers, Ghosts, and Other Visitors (2003 collection)
- A Stir of Bones (2003 novel)
- Catalyst: A Novel of Alien Contact (2006 novel) (Philip K. Dick Award nominee)
- Spirits That Walk in Shadow (2006 novel)
